The New Jersey Shakespeare Festival complete their “Rock Thy Brain” 10th anniversary season with an adaptation of Maurice Maeterlinck’s The Blue Bird Nov. 28-Dec. 23. Artistic director Bonnie Monte directs. The story of a brother and sister whose journey one Christmas Eve changes their lives forever. Setting out on their quest with their dog and cat, the siblings travel through the Land of Memory, the Palace of Night and the Kingdom of the Future to capture the blue bird of happiness.

The cast is led by Paul Molnar and Holly Haire as the brother and sister pair as Tyltyl and Mytyl and Andy Paterson as their dog Tylo. The creative team behind the production include Harry Feiner with sets, Molly Reynolds with costumes, Phil Monat with lights, and sound by Richard Dionne.
